Balance Sheet Obligations. Liabilities and obligations of the REIT, the Borrower, any Subsidiary or any other Person in respect of “off-balance sheet arrangements” (as defined in the SEC Off-Balance Sheet Rules) which REIT would be required to disclose in the “Management’s Discussion and Analysis of Financial Condition and Results of Operations” section of REIT’s report on Form 10 Q or Form 10 K (or their equivalents) which REIT is required to file with the Securities and Exchange Commission or would be required to file if it were subject to the jurisdiction of the SEC (or any Governmental Authority substituted therefore). As used in this definition, the term “SEC Off-Balance Sheet Rules” means the Disclosure in Management’s Discussion and Analysis about Off Balance Sheet Arrangements, Securities Act Release No. 33-8182, 68 Fed. Reg. 5982 (Feb. 5, 2003) (codified at 17 CFR pts. 228, 229 and 249).
